FernGully: The Last Rainforest

FernGully: The Last Rainforest is a 1992 animated film that follows Zak, a young slacker working for a logging team cutting down trees in the rainforest. Little do they know that they are coming close to a magical place called FernGully, and its fairy inhabitants. Crysta, a young fairy with slight magic ability, shrinks Zak to fairy-size, and together they fight to save the home that is threatened by logging and a polluting force of destruction called Hexxus, who the loggers accidentally release from his twisted-tree prison.

Directed by Bill Kroyer. Written by Jim Cox and Diana Young
